If the Brackenhall load balancer marks more than two Ostrel nodes unhealthy, check the `/healthz` dependency chain first — the auth cache is the usual culprit. Restart the cache sidecar, wait 90 seconds, confirm nodes re-register. If nodes stay drained after two restart cycles, escalate to the platform duty lead at the address below.

alerts address for kafof-bagag: kasael@olvarqdyn.corp

### Account recovery — config hot-reload path

Quick note for the security review: Lintbarrow's auth service hot-reloads its recovery config, so changes to lockout thresholds apply without restarts. Handy, but it means the reload watcher itself is privileged. If the watcher wedges and locks the recovery flow, unseal it with the passphrase below.

strongbox words: druvan-lamys-eliius-jorax-istox-soreth-ulays-gilix-ralix-oliiel-norwyn-casvan-praius

Runbook section 7 — Locale rollout for Dateweave 2.3. This release switches date rendering from hardcoded patterns to the locale table shipped in the i18n bundle, covering 41 regions. For the security review: the locale table is fetched at build time, not runtime, so no new network surface is introduced. All formatting happens client-side with sanitized inputs. The build artifact must be signed so downstream mirrors can verify provenance. Sign the final bundle with the release key shown below.

signing key of bajop-hahag = bky13_yLSJStjSXhzxg